I've had my Nikon D50 for 2 yrs and LOVE, LOVE, LOVE it... but sometimes it's just quite cumbersome to carry around for day to day activities (I like to keep a PnS in my purse for those impromptu moments!) and I don't like bringing it certain places such as the beach. I usually rely on my Kodak PnS from almost 5 yrs ago for those times, but it's time to upgrade since it's only a 4megapixel and not giving me anywhere near the crispness of my SLR in the photos. I want something in the 8megapixel range WITH video capability (for the once in a while footage I want to take). Any suggestions? I was toying with the Canon S5 but I have yet to see it in person. Is it as large as my D50? If so, that would defeat the purpose :rotfl: Other ideas? Sony Cybershot? Nikon Coolpix? Fuji? Looking for any and all opinions :) :) Thanks in advance!!!!:goodvibes
 
The S5 IS is a bit big for your needs, I would suspect. As you are a Nikon user, I'd suggest looking at the Nikon line. It will give you more familiar functionality, I would think. Maybe the P80. I do not use Nikon nor Sony so I can make no specific recommendations. Sorry, I can't help much here.
 
I have and love my Canon Elph SD850. It's my 3rd Elph and I've been very happy with all of them. My daughter recently bought an Olympus 840 which is even smaller. The drawback is that Olympus uses Xd memory cards.

We just got a Nikon Coolpix S210 for DW who wanted a small one. Smaller and lighter than a deck of cards, easily fits in her purse (inside a case) and takes pretty good pics for a P&S. $160 range unless you find it on sale. So far so good. If you want to spend a little more there are higher end Nikon Coolpix that have more features you might like.

I also have a D50 that I love. I bought the Canon A560 for those days when I don't want to carry my D50. I'm usually a Nikon person but the price was right on this Canon just before Christmas.
A friend of mine bought a Canon SX100IS that seems really nice. 10x zoom- 8mp's, SD cards, AA batteries. Bigger than a Coolpix or my Canon A560, tho much smaller than a D50.

You might want to consider the Canon Ixus860 / 870 (I think it's 870 in the US, 860 in Europe. I have no idea why).

Anyway, it's small enough that I wear it in a belt pouch pretty much everywhere I go, it has a 28mm equivalent wide-angle end and 3.5x (I think) optical zoom. Pictures from it are crisp, sharp and well saturated. It has a 640x480 30fps movie mode too, and takes SDHC cards so you can put huge amounts of memory in it if you wish.

I love mine.
